How do y'all feel about one-off bonuses for exceptional work i.e.
"Hey you went above and beyond the call on X"
or "Your suggestion was a huge improvement to the company"
Here's a bonus of $XXX
I feel like it's optimal to privately give a bonus, but publicly celebrate the act without mentioning the specific amount of money. It may or may not make sense to tell the others about the existence of a bonus. Agree with you that it's important to publicly reward good perf.
